He hath led me, and brought me into darkness, but not into light.

General references

Bible References

Brought

Lamentations 3:53
They have cut off my life in the dungeon, and cast a stone upon me.
Lamentations 2:1
How the Lord has covered the daughter of Zion with a cloud in his anger, and cast down from heaven unto the earth the beauty of Israel, and remembered not his footstool in the day of his anger!
Deuteronomy 28:29
And you shall grope at noonday, as the blind gropes in darkness, and you shall not prosper in your ways: and you shall be only oppressed and plundered continually, and no man shall save you.
Job 18:18
He shall be driven from light into darkness, and chased out of the world.
Job 30:26
When I looked for good, then evil came unto me: and when I waited for light, there came darkness.
Isaiah 59:9
Therefore is justice far from us, neither does righteousness overtake us: we wait for light, but behold darkness; for brightness, but we walk in gloom.
Jeremiah 13:16
Give glory to the LORD your God, before he causes darkness, and before your feet stumble upon the dark mountains, and, while you look for light, he turns it into the shadow of death, and makes it gross darkness.
Amos 5:18
Woe unto you that desire the day of the LORD! to what end is it for you? the day of the LORD is darkness, and not light.
Jude 1:6
And the angels who kept not their first estate, but left their own habitation, he has reserved in everlasting chains under darkness unto the judgment of the great day.
